If y varies directly with x when y=1/3 and x = 12, find x if y is 4.

Answer:

x = 144

Step-by-step explanation:

y α x

we introduce a constant 'k' when changing from α to =.

i.e y = kx

y = ⅓ when x = 12

Meaning, ⅓ = k * 12

⅓ = 12k

k = ⅓ ÷ 12

k = 1/36

If y = 4, x = ?

using the equation y = kx

4 = (1/36)x

x = 4 ÷ (1/36)

x = 4 * 36

x = 144
